How to find the difference between the vectors?
Here we have the vectors:
a = <35m/s, 15m/s>
b = <-22 m/s, 18 m/s>
And we want to find the difference, which is given by:
c = a - b = <35m/s, 15m/s> - <-22 m/s, 18 m/s>
The difference is computed component by component, so we get:
c = <35m/s + 22m/s, 15m/s - 18m/s>
c = <57 m/s, -3 m/s>
Then the scalar components of vector c are:
cx = 57 m/s
cy = -3 m/s.
